Given:
Ben, Claire, and Devon are swimming one mile.
Ben swam 0.77 of the mile before stopping.
So, the distance Ben swam = 0.77 x 1 = 0.77 mile
Claire swam 3/5 of the mile.
So, the distance Claire swam = 3/5 x 1 = 3/5 = 0.6 miles
Devon swam 82% of the mile before stopping.
So, the distance Devon swam = 82% of 1 mile = 0.82 x 1 = 0.82 miles
Arrange the distances in order from the largest to the least:
0.82, 0.77, 0.6
So, the answer will be:
The farthest distance is for Devon = 0.82 miles
The shortest distance is for Claire = 0.6 miles
